> > The JS::Value representation uses a technique called "NaN-boxing" to 
> > encoding pointers as special versions of floating-point NaN values. In this 
> > approach, there is a limited number of bits available for storing pointer 
> > values. To work around this we take advantage of the fact that 64-bit 
> > processors generally do not use 64-bits of actual address space yet. See 
> > this wikipedia diagram for more info: 
> > https://en.wikipedia.org/wiki/X86-64#Virtual_address_space_details . In 
> > that diagram there is an "upper" and "lower" half of memory. While it is 
> > possible to sign-extend the 48-bit number to 64-bit to get the expected 
> > value, we find that the main operating systems we support don't use the 
> > "upper" region for user-space pointers so we avoid performance overhead of 
> > this 48->64 sign-extension.

These `mmap` calls are not related to jemalloc. The garbage collector (GC) and 
the SharedArrayBuffer code use `mmap` directly. It is possible that you would 
also need to modify jemalloc as well.

If you are changing code to be able to get the browser to just start, then it 
might be easiest to change the definition of JS::Value::setPrivate / 
JS::Value::toPrivate. The JITs do not have their own version of this code so 
you do not need to worry about them. Something like:

  void setPrivate(void* ptr) {
    // Clear upper 16-bits
    asBits_ = (uintptr_t(ptr) << 16) >> 16;
    MOZ_ASSERT(isDouble());
  }

  void* toPrivate() const {
    MOZ_ASSERT(isDouble());
    // Sign-extend bit-47
    intptr_t raw = (intptr_t(asBits_) << 16) >> 16;
    return reinterpret_cast<void*>(raw);
  }

I have not tested this code as I don't have any OS available that has this 
behaviour.
